Why These Are the Top Pest Control Contractors in Rockaway Park

** The pest control market in Rockaway Park is characterized by a mix of a few highly-rated local operators and larger, established NYC-based companies that extend their services to the peninsula. Due to its coastal location and dense residential makeup, common pest issues include rodents (mice and rats), ants, roaches, and in some older buildings, termites. The beach environment also occasionally leads to specific wildlife challenges. **Average Quality:** The market is competitive in terms of quality, with top-tier providers maintaining very high customer satisfaction ratings (4.5 stars and above). Customers expect effective, safe, and timely service. **Competition Level:** Moderate. While there aren't dozens of companies physically located in Rockaway Park, residents have access to a solid selection of reputable local and regional providers. This competition helps maintain high service standards. **Typical Pricing:** For standard residential services (e.g., a one-time ant or roach treatment), initial inspections are often free, with treatment costs ranging from $150 to $350. Bed bug and termite treatments are significantly more complex and can range from $500 to several thousand dollars depending on infestation severity. Monthly or quarterly preventative plans are popular and typically cost between $40-$80 per month. Most companies provide free, detailed quotes.

Frequently Asked Questions About Pest Control in Rockaway Park

Get answers to common questions about pest control services in Rockaway Park, New York.

1What are the most common pest problems for homeowners in Rockaway Park, and when are they most active?

Due to our coastal climate and dense urban environment, Rockaway Park homes frequently deal with rodents (mice and rats), cockroaches (especially German and American), and seasonal ants. Rodent activity increases in fall as they seek shelter, while mosquitoes are a major nuisance in the warm, humid summer months, particularly near marshes and standing water. Termites are also a year-round concern in New York, requiring vigilant monitoring.

2How much should I expect to pay for professional pest control services in Rockaway Park?

Costs vary based on the pest, infestation severity, and home size. A one-time treatment for ants or cockroaches typically ranges from $150-$300. Ongoing quarterly services for general pest prevention average $40-$70 per month. For termite treatments like localized baiting, expect $1,000-$2,500, with full tenting being significantly more. Always get itemized quotes from licensed local providers.

3Are there any local New York City or Queens regulations I should know about before hiring a pest control company?

Yes. Any company applying pesticides in New York City must have a Commercial Pesticide Applicator Certification from the NYS Department of Environmental Conservation (DEC). For multi-unit buildings, Local Law 28 of 2021 requires annual rodent inspections and proactive pest management plans. Always verify a company's DEC license and ensure they follow Integrated Pest Management (IPM) principles to minimize pesticide use.

4What should I look for when choosing a pest control provider in the Rockaway area?

Prioritize companies with strong local experience, as they understand Rockaway's specific pest pressures from the oceanfront and parkland. Ensure they are fully insured, NYS DEC licensed, and offer clear service guarantees. Ask for references from nearby homes and if they provide detailed post-treatment reports, which are crucial for compliance in NYC multi-family dwellings.

5How can I prepare my Rockaway Park home for a pest control treatment, and are the chemicals safe?

Preparation typically involves clearing kitchen counters, vacuuming floors, and providing access to baseboards and under sinks. Licensed professionals use EPA-registered products applied at labeled rates, making them safe for homes when directions are followed. Given Rockaway's frequent summer occupancy, discuss pet and child-safe options with your technician, and expect to vacate for a few hours during treatment.
